A Poem by the lone star

i do not want to fall in love.
i've listened to countless people say it's one of the most incredible experiences ever. if that were true, tell me why it's called falling in love. falling is a concept where pain is felt. fall off the stairs, break a limb. fall off a ledge, break your skull. fall in love, break your heart. 
i do not want to fall in love.
i do not want to be stuffed into a narrow space where i can't let myself be who i want to be. granted, it's not always like that. really, i'm just making up excuses.
i do not want to fall in love.
i do not want my heart shattered into pieces like glass you hold in your hand as you watch them slowly replace you with another. i do not want to be the love letters you threw away and are now sitting at the bottom of a trash bag.
i do not want to fall in love.
as it is, i had to wait. but i was the only one who waited.
i do not want to fall in love.
but i still do.
i still do.
